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 61027130172 128069078 37
4901 42991 772471
4901 42991 772471
24 61 658
All about undefined
Interested in learning more?
4901 42991 772471
24 61 658
See more
917120625 5075126 373311435
889650 80611 016 6716110363 9482
See more
169 1004065
8269087995 507888032 72
See more